How do you trigger a conversation with proximity to the creature as opposed to clicking on it? I can't seem to find this is any of the DA Builder tuts.

One way would be to use a standard talk trigger. Just paint down gen00tr_talk.utt (this may not be the exact resource name) around the creature who owns the conversation and put the tag of the creature into the speaker local variable on the trigger.

Thanks for this. How do I do the second part, putting the tag of the speaker into the local variable on the trigger? Through the talk.utt or through properties?

Got it. Thanks Craig. For anyone else searching this out...Craig's instructions were right on. In the trigger properties I changed the "Variables 2da" to var_trigger_talk. Then under variables I was able to put input the tag of the speaker under TRIG_TALK_SPEAK.
